gunsup0331 01-31-2012 09:29 PM

That's a good idea!

Buy what fits your goals for the car.

Cheap shit will break, underperform and/or look cheap.

Ex: Coilovers vs springs on stock blown shocks
Pacesetter headers, etc etc

theAngryMarmot 01-31-2012 11:20 PM


Hahahahahaahaha RaceLand.

I once had some of their coilovers on a Miata. Handled/rode worse than some adjustable shocks and nice aftermarket springs. Couldn't wait to get rid of them. Replaced with Teins, never looked back.

Save the cash and get something decent.
